Summary

The hosts discuss Kansas City’s potential to host future Super Bowls and NCAA Final Fours, highlighting infrastructure improvements and the success of the recent World Cup. They then analyze college football, focusing on SEC Media Days, the league’s threats to break away from the NCAA, and the financial disparities between the SEC and Big Ten. The episode also covers Missouri’s challenging schedule and broader conference realignment trends.
